Strandperle on the Elbe sand beach at Oevelgoenne in Hamburg has poured pilsner, coffee and Fischbroetchen on the sand since 1979, with deck chairs in summer.
Signature drink: Pilsner, coffee and Fischbroetchen
Tip: Open daily Apr to Oct; reduced hours in winter. Bus 112 to Neumuehlen drops you a 10-minute walk from the beach.
Elbgold's flagship cafe in the old slaughterhouse on Lagerstrasse in Hamburg's Schanzenviertel has roasted and poured specialty coffee since 2004.
Signature drink: Espresso and filter coffee
Tip: Open 07:30 weekdays, busiest 09:00-11:00. The mezzanine seats more often have free tables.
Speicherstadt Kaffeeroesterei on Kehrwieder in Hamburg's UNESCO Speicherstadt has roasted on traditional drum roasters since 1996, with the cafe pouring.
Signature drink: Single-origin filter coffee
Tip: Open 10:00 daily. The roaster runs in the back; ask for the tasting tour on weekends.
